ezDebt debt review

In 2016 after having twins and coming back from a 60% paid maternity leave I started struggling to meet my monthly repayments and decided to go for debt review to try preserve my credit record and ease the burden. I app**** for debt review with ezDebt on 11/08/2016. It really helped because of the reduced debt repayments and was able to breath. All was well till I received summons from Standard bank on the property I was residing in in June 2017, and sheriff of the court visited. The summons sent show that debt review status was terminated and by January 2017 a notice was sent to ezdebt that i was in arrers by R17626.29 @ 9.15 interest rate. I was never made aware and was still paying them to pau my debts. I called them when i received summons bt they could not help much, i went to court and was given chance to renegotiate. I decided to pay the debtors myself and phoned them to renegotiate as by then i was close to R100000 in arresrs with all debtors combined. Only the vehicle finance was done right. Am worse off now than I was before debt review. I managed to save both properties (with Standard bank helping out a lot), and pay off my car but am not making any dent on the others as am just paying interest, some have even gone up. To clean out this mess and get my life back am in the process of selling one of my properties. People should be careful when deciding to go this route as I was under the impression that ezdebt when negotiating lower installments had negotiated lower interest rates and maybe longer terms.
